District Heating Market Overview

According to a recent survey conducted by ChemView Consulting, the Global District Heating Market grew at a CAGR of 5.6% between 2017-2021 and is estimated to be US$ 1,51,327.4Mn in 2022. Currently, the market is anticipated to grow at a CAGR of 5.5% and is expected to reach a valuation of US$ 2,58,489.1Mn by 2032 end.

In the market for district heating, the idea of waste heat recovery is becoming more well-known. There is a demand for waste heat recovery solutions since local governments are uniquely positioned to enhance district energy systems in many capacities. To integrate publicly or privately held waste heat, many communities are implementing heat tariffs that consider the cost of connection and the backup plan to ensure supply.

The district heating industry is becoming more conscious of the benefits of integrating energy into urban planning, which results in the most efficient use of energy and helps to maximize local resources by promoting mixed-use zoning & compact land use.

ChemView Consulting has analyzed that urbanization is one of the global megatrends, and the need for district heating is increasing due to ongoing urban expansion. Due to the rising population movement from rural to urban areas, public spending has been rising. As a result, the need for heating has been steadily increasing, and as a result, significant investments have been made in the district heating industry. District heating systems are made possible by structured infrastructure advances by growing urbanization. Demand for sustainable, effective, dependable utility services, such as district heating and electricity generation, is increasing in metropolitan areas

Key Takeaways from the District Heating Market

  • Based on the heat source, the natural gas heat source sector is anticipated to have the greatest CAGR, at 5.9% during the projected period. Since it is more efficient than electric heat pumps, it is mostly utilized for district heating.
  • Based on the plant type, The CHP segment is anticipated to register the second-highest CAGR of 6.9% during the projected period. As a result of CHP plants’ ability to minimize capital expenditure, offer economies of scale, reduce heat loss to the environment, and replace the usage of fossil fuels for district heating, greenhouse gas emissions are reduced.
  • Based on the region, with a market share of 67.8%, Europe is anticipated to experience considerable growth over the forecast period. In the area, there is a significant increase in the need for energy and heating. The site even has prolonged periods of low temperature, which raises the need for heating water in residential, commercial, and industrial settings.
